Saving graphs in data files

You can save measurement data received from the amplifier on your PC. Data received at one time is
saved in one file.

1

To save measure data, choose “Save” from the “File” menu.

If you have data that has already been saved and want to save it under a new name, choose “Save As.”

2

Check the save location, assign a file name, then click “Save.”

The data is saved in a CSV format file (the file extension is “.csv”).

When you are finished saving data, you should return to the amplifier and select “Return” on the on-screen
display. This takes the amplifier out of transmission standby mode. (See page 82 in the amplifier’s
Operating Instructions.)

Note

The CSV format file is often used to transfer data to applications such as databases and spreadsheets. You
can use these applications to view the numeric values in your measurement data.
However, if you use another application to edit the data and then save the file, the Advanced MCACC
application may be unable to open the file.
